Arroyo, Keppinger star as Reds split
Reds starter Bronson Arroyo pitched well, Jeff Keppinger had five hits and Scott Hatteberg drove in three during a 7-1 victory over the Mets in the nightcap.

Mets are like night and day in doubleheader
The Mets were able to celebrate their 12-6 victory over the Reds in the opener for about an hour before getting ready for Game 2, a 7-1 loss in which they wasted what Willie Randolph called Pelfrey's "best outing of the season."
Mets batter Reds to give Santana first win at Shea
The New York Mets scored a dozen runs for the second game in a row to help lefty ace Johan Santana notch his first Mets win before the home fans at Shea Stadium in a 12-6 romp over the Cincinnati Reds on Saturday.
